U.S. and UK Officials Discuss Potential Trade Agreement



March 19, 2025 | Washington, D.C. – U.S. Secretary of Commerce Howard Lutnick and U.S. Trade Representative Jamieson Greer met with the United Kingdom’s Secretary of State for Business and Trade Jonathan Reynolds and Prime Minister Keir Starmer’s Special Adviser on Business and Investment Varun Chandra to discuss a potential bilateral trade agreement.


The meeting follows last month’s discussions between President Donald J. Trump and Prime Minister Starmer, as both nations explore opportunities to strengthen economic ties.


During the talks, Secretary Lutnick emphasized the Trump Administration’s goal of reducing trade barriers for American businesses while fostering job creation in both countries. He also highlighted the importance of supporting key industries to drive economic growth.


Officials from both sides agreed to continue working on the potential trade deal in the coming weeks, with further discussions expected as negotiations progress.
